How much would it cost to run a household on solar energy?

The cost depends on a variety of factors, including the lifestyle the residents have, and where the household is located. An area with less sun needs larger solar panels. If the house has air conditioning, heating, and cooking all running off of electricity, the energy usage will be high, and it may take hundreds of thousands of dollars to supply everything from solar. It would be more efficient to run heating and cooking directly from the sun, rather than making electricity first, but the air conditioning would remain a huge energy eater. On the other hand, someone who lives a third-world lifestyle in a warm area may have no need for electricity or heat at all. But let’s say that all we need to supply are a modest home in the USA, and we are only supplying electricity. No air conditioning, and heat and cooking are from gas. This kind of house might use 15-20 kWh a day, and a system to supply that would be about $12,000 up front in California, considering the amount of sun, and local rebates.
